Who is credited with saying that it’s always darkest just before the dawn?
The phrase “it’s always darkest just before the dawn” encapsulates the idea that challenges often peak just before a turning point toward improvement. This timeless observation serves as a reminder that moments of despair can precede significant breakthroughs, urging us to hold on through difficult times.
Originating from the writings of Thomas Fuller, an English theologian and historian, this powerful expression first appeared in his 1650 travelogue, “A Pisgah-Sight of Palestine And the Confines Thereof.” Fuller’s insight not only reflects the human experience of struggle and hope but also resonates through the ages, inspiring countless individuals to persevere in the face of adversity.
Where in the Bible is it mentioned that it is darkest before dawn?
The phrase “the darkest hour is just before the dawn” captures a profound truth about hope and resilience in challenging times. This saying, popularized by English theologian Thomas Fuller in 1650, emphasizes that even in moments of despair, there lies a promise of renewal and light. Just as the night can seem overwhelming, dawn inevitably follows, bringing with it new beginnings and opportunities.
In the Bible, we find echoes of this sentiment in passages like Matthew 14:25, where Jesus walks on the sea during the fourth watch of the night. This moment occurs at a time when the disciples are struggling against the waves, embodying the fear and uncertainty that often accompany life’s darkest moments. Yet, the presence of Jesus signifies that hope and support are always within reach, even when circumstances appear dire.
